EVGA: Bloodred GTX 295 graphics card

EVGA tries to emphasize its new red and black color designs with the nVidia GeForce GTX 295 Red Edition. The earlier announed GeForce GTX 260 Core 216 (55nm) was also red, and the recently introduced X58 SLI Classified also sports this new design scheme.

EVGA's GTX 295 has its core clocked at 576 Mhz, the shaders at 1242 MHz and the GDDR3-memory features a 1998 MHz clock frequency. By means of EVGA's GPU Voltage Tuner, these frequencies can be adjusted easily by the user.

The graphics card (serial number 017-P3-1294-AR) has a red hood covering the cooler and the back of the PCB. Its specified this should decrease the temperature with about 10º Celsius while under full load.

The EVGA GeForce GTX295 Red Edition has a pricetag of $549.99 USD. Pricing and availability in other countries is still unknown. Apart from this red version, EVGA also has the EVGA-edition and a standard version of the card in its line-up.
